Transaction ffbc23a4e66d730623f9d5b19d622693e29fd2b472502487210131ade4403851
1 Input
1 Output
-
ffbc23a4e66d730623f9d5b19d622693e29fd2b472502487210131ade4403851:0
- value
- 436202
- script pubkey
- OP_0 OP_PUSHBYTES_20 af22c21cef2a3717a6117eb5a22e5af68d15c5da
- address
- bc1q4u3vy8809gm30fs30666ytj676x3t3w6dapcph